Check out the range of local brands to see the best of what Slovenia has to offer anywhere you go
Authentic local flavours and delicacies, produce and products, experiences and services divided by region make up a network of collective brands. Every time you choose one, you promote the quality-based growth of the local environment while treating yourself to the very best.
The “Izvorno slovensko” (Original Slovenian) network brings together local providers that have achieved excellence. They offer superior crops, delicacies, flavours, products and experiences, committed to continuous quality.
Alpine Slovenia boasts high-altitude pastures, a rich culinary tradition, and unique flavors. The region is known for its authentic cheeses and other local delicacies such as trout, krafi, and štruklji. Alpine Slovenia combines natural treasures with exquisite culinary products, offering a true reflection of its traditional way of life.
The Bled Local Selection is everything that has always lived and grown in Bled and its surroundings, in its people, soil, water, air. Everything that was inherited from our ancestors was accepted with gratitude and imbued with new ideas that are a reflection of modern times. The locals are proud to offer the brand bringing together quality, authenticity and innovation to the region and the world.

The people of Bohinj have always been a little different. Their brand encompasses products and services that only they can offer to the world. Good food and local ingredients are an inevitable part of the authentic experience of Bohinj. Taste the forgotten flavours of the past with a modern twist, embodied by proven traditional recipes that will warm your heart or amaze you with their bold taste.
Our Finest is a brand of handicraft and food products and produce, dishes and drinks, accommodation and experiences, created by the providers of Maribor, the Drava Valley and Dravsko polje, Pohorje, Kozjak and Slovenske gorice. These include pumpkin seed oil, dairy products, honey, wine, desserts, meats, delightful experiences at local restaurants and much more.
The story of the Finest brand is a story about respect for nature, tradition and local crafts. Created with love under the mighty peaks of the Alps, it represents the highest quality standards and reflects the charming stories of the region. Each product is carefully selected and captures the essence of the Upper Sava Valley, from traditional dishes to the height of culinary excellence.
Central Slovenia, home to the capital city of Ljubljana, is the culinary heart of the country. This region offers a diverse selection of dishes, from homemade cured meats and pastries to fine wines and local beverages. The authenticity of its cuisine is reflected in local specialties such as traditional meat dishes, buckwheat žganci, and various types of flatbreads, all of which showcase the area's rich historical and cultural heritage.
The symbol of the rich heritage and flavours of central Slovenia beats in the rhythm of tradition. The brand brings together dedicated people pairing the authenticity of local cuisine with a fresh approach. Trnič cheese is a story of love. The Sitarjevec lunch with a mining spirit smells heavenly of buckwheat, bacon and apples. The land of charcoal burning is one of warmth and community, centred around the goulash cauldron. Every bite of the Heart of Slovenia tell the story of its culinary heritage.
Dolenjska Delights are synonymous with the best culinary products from more than 100 local providers. Some of the delicacies are their own products, inspired by natural local ingredients, culinary tradition and innovation. The best of Dolenjska can be found in their shops in the centre of Ljubljana and in Trebnje.

This certificate testifies to the high quality of products that, in using local raw materials, tell a story of the traditions, culture, and way of life of the Idrija region. The products are a reflection of the finest, though simple local ingredients. They embody the people’s life, soul, tenacity and gentleness, the flavours of nature and the countryside, with a touch of small-town charm.
Thermal Pannonian Slovenia is known for its spas and thermal waters, which are deeply intertwined with the region's culinary tradition. With a selection of dishes made from local ingredients such as cured meats, buckwheat products, honey, and beverages from thermal springs, the region offers a rich gastronomic experience that combines the healing power of nature with exquisite cuisine.
The Tastes of Rogla brand was developed to preserve the tradition and typical cuisine of the Rogla/Pohorje tourist destination with a modern spin. The destination is known for authenticity, one-of-a-kind nature, people’s attachment to the native soil and love for everything local and natural.
The brand brings together beautiful handicrafts, unique experiences, local food products and authentic dishes. Sevnica is the Slovenian capital of salami arbiters and the home of the Sevnica salami. It goes well with the Blaufränkisch wine. Trust the restaurants that delight visitors with their local dishes, from the puhla pie to potica with warm cream, stews and fine dining.
The Jeruzalem Slovenia destination offers green experiences among the hills, plains and waters. It is world-renowned for its top cuisine and excellent wines. The Furmint wine, tunka meat and the Prlekija layer cake sit on the top of their gastronomic pyramid. Feel free to pour yourself a glass of water from the tap, walk around barefoot on the grass and enjoy a glass of excellent wine.
Authentic, natural and local. The brand offers high-quality culinary products with local added value, which ensures an excellent experience of the area along the Sava and Krka rivers. The products and services meet high quality standards, are sustainable, incorporate local raw materials and tell a story of the tradition, culture and way of life in Brežice and its surroundings.
The Taste Laško brand builds its reputation on its heritage of thermal and spring waters, nearly two-hundred-year-old tradition of beer making, 120 years of organised beekeeping, various herbal practices, and the preparation and use of warm cream. The destination, crowned with the platinum Slovenia Green Destination accolade, offers wonderful food and drink, enriched by unique experiences.
In addition to the delicacies typical to an individual region due to its natural characteristics and cultural heritage, some brands also encompass culinary handicraft products, experiences, and events and event providers. The right to use the brand is granted based on strict evaluation and criteria pertaining to both tradition and the environment. This also ensures the local origin of food products and encourages providers, farmers, producers, processors, and tourist and hospitality providers to work together.

Materials, stories, decors and authentic flavours matter. What’s important is that visitors receive authentic experience of everything they could not do elsewhere, be it kneading bread, steeping tea, or learning about the local charcuterie. The highlight are festivities and festivals attracting masses of locals and visitors, where local stories truly come to life.
To purchase individual products, you can turn directly to the producers or find them in certain general grocery stores, tourist farms and specialised shops. Some are also available online (link to Order the best). Most products, experiences and especially information about them can be found at local tourist centres around Slovenia.
